The Krathis River is one of the most important rivers of the northern Peloponnese. It begins on the slopes of Mount Chelmos, connects with Lake Tsivlou, continues through the Peristeronas Gorge and flows into the Corinthian Gulf, in the area of Akrata.

🔶 Useful Equipment Information

Due to the nature of the route, proper equipment is very important for the comfort and safety of the activity.

  • The use of a helmet is mandatory for this activity and is part of the required equipment for the route.
  • A mountaineering or climbing helmet is recommended, suitable for use in natural terrain. Bicycle, ski or other types of helmets are not recommended.
  • Participants who do not have their own helmet can rent a safety helmet from Wanderlust Outdoor Activities & Travel at an additional cost of €5 (cash, on site) for the duration of the activity, provided that they inform us in advance during registration.
  • During registration, please state clearly in the comments field whether you have your own helmet or whether you wish to rent a safety helmet from Wanderlust Outdoor Activities & Travel, so that the correct equipment availability can be ensured.
  • Amphibious shoes are recommended, suitable for use both inside the river and on dirt terrain.
  • Alternatively, sports shoes or old hiking shoes with good grip and stability are recommended. In this case, a second pair of dry shoes in your backpack is recommended.
  • Hiking poles are required due to movement inside the river and the need for better balance.
  • Sandals, casual sneakers or shoes with smooth soles are not recommended.
  • Swimsuit, small towel and waterproof case or dry bag for personal items are optionally recommended.
